Osteospermum are in full swing in the garden and in pots, this lot that I'm featuring
today is in a hanging basket and has been in flower for months now, still strutting
its stuff here in October and will no doubt keep on flowering for a few more months yet.
There are so many pretty variations one can buy in the nurseries now... and the new
varieties don't close up when there isn't any sun like the old varieties do.
